Output 71d21b0dc6b9dca08292ff87a7320c09236472547807e90d0f0b51b4b07a068a:16

value
558874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598b1b6ec6df061b5511118d09c36b9ef3a913b9 OP_EQUAL
address
39rUhx9AFZvX2B43LqkTErAVWPeKVRCX3h
transaction
71d21b0dc6b9dca08292ff87a7320c09236472547807e90d0f0b51b4b07a068a
spent
true